Introducing Claude Opus 5

ai

Anthropic has released Claude Opus 5, a large language model that's now leading the Artificial Analysis leaderboard. Per Simon Willison, Anthropic claims the model delivers frontier-level intelligence at roughly half the price of Fable 5, while priced the same as its predecessor Opus 4.8, with an optional fast mode at double the cost. What makes Opus 5 distinctive is its proactivity—in one benchmark, when given a drawing of a machine part with no direct access to the image itself, the model wrote its own computer vision pipeline to extract the geometry from the raw pixels and rebuild the part. On security, Anthropic says Opus 5 improved at finding vulnerabilities, but was deliberately not trained on exploitation techniques—it remains substantially behind Mythos 5 when it comes to turning flaws into actual threats.
